Hope for the Lost

Overall
5 out of 5 stars
Performance
5 out of 5 stars
Story
5 out of 5 stars

Reviewed: 07-21-22

The title of this book does not quite do the material justice. At a glance I'd have guessed it to be 200 pgs of repeated cliches for those going through a breakup, but what I got was unfiltered, sincere life advice from someone who has battled with many of the hardships that we all face, and often cause us to lose hope. John certainly delivers on providing invaluable wisdom on relationships, but he also coaches us on other aspects of life that we hadn't realized were affecting our ability to form healthy relationships. You will benefit from this listen, I assure you.
